Was curious to know if there was much experience in using Benchmark line of powders and or 2206H.
I’m running a .223 with a 24” barrel and shoot the Berger 80.5gnFB. I’m currently using 2208 and that is a fine powder, but I’m keen to hear if anyone has experience with 2206H or the Bench Mark powders delivering consistent velocities and performance in .223 with the heavier pils.

I use bm2 in 223 with 50 gn bullets, and it works well for that application.
I think I remember trying it with 80 gn bullets, and finding it a bit fast burning compared to other powders for best velocity.
bm2 from memory is slower than bm1, and seems to be similar to imr 3031 in burning rate.
